What is Knee Osteoarthritis?​

Knee osteoarthritis (OA) is a condition where the protective cartilage between the knee joints gradually wears down, causing bones to rub against each other.

​

This leads to:

  • Pain during movement

  • Joint stiffness

  • Reduced range of motion

  • Functional limitations

Early intervention plays a key role in slowing progression.

Common Causes of Knee Osteoarthritis

  • Age-related degeneration

  • Previous knee injury

  • Obesity or excess body weight

  • Repetitive joint stress

  • Poor biomechanics

  • Muscle weakness around the knee

Symptoms of Knee Osteoarthritis

You may need physiotherapy if you experience:

 

  • Knee pain during walking or standing

  • Morning stiffness

  • Swelling around the knee joint

  • Difficulty climbing stairs

  • Reduced flexibility

  • Grinding sensation (crepitus)

Can Knee Osteoarthritis Be Treated Without Surgery?​

  • Physiotherapy helps delay or avoid surgery

  • Improves mobility

  • Reduces pain significantly

 

Surgery is only considered in advanced stages when conservative treatment fails.​

Prevention Tips​

  • Maintain healthy body weight

  • Stay physically active

  • Strengthen leg muscles

  • Avoid prolonged sitting

  • Use proper footwear

Frequently Asked Questions

1. What is the best treatment for knee osteoarthritis?
Physiotherapy with strengthening and mobility exercises is one of the most effective treatments. 

2. Can knee osteoarthritis be reversed?
It cannot be reversed, but progression can be slowed and symptoms managed effectively. 
3. Is walking good for knee osteoarthritis?
Yes, controlled walking is beneficial, but it should be guided based on severity.
